POSITION DESCRIPTION
OUTREACH
This is a highly visible position having a great deal of patient and staff contact and interaction. This position is responsible for outreach to the general population providing information about the Center and all services provided to potential patients, health and human service organizations in the community, safety net clinics and other non-profit organizations.
This position will serve as a “patient navigator” liaising with our community partners, churches, schools, parents and family members, colleagues, and (referral) specialists in the community. The position is mission-driven and responsible for outreach, intake and assessment, coordination of services; this individual is responsible for maintaining a monthly performance measure reporting.
This position is a member of the Outreach and Enrollment Team and acts independently and in team-settings to provide outreach with community partners, homeless shelters, schools, and churches. The position will be the first point of contact for the patient and will help asses’ patient needs and the facilitation of integrated services to ensure quality patient care, effective patient communications, and collaboration with Center colleagues.
MEDICAID AND MARKET PLACE ENROLLMENT
This position is responsible for providing education to patients with Medicaid, in the Market Place and helping to facilitate the submission of applications as appropriate. This position leads efforts in Medicaid outreach to employees of small businesses.
This position will work closely with all practices to determine eligibility for our patients and assist them to enroll in Medicaid via Virginia CommonHelp or the Market Place via Healthcare.gov. This individual is responsible for maintaining a monthly performance measure reporting.
This position will be responsible for data entry and tracking in eClinicalWorks this position will be required to self-report performance measures monthly, e.g., patients served, patients approved for insurance, patients denied, patients pending, etc. This position works with multiple other colleagues at the Center operations, quality and the four practices.
SOCIAL MEDIA
Responsible for maintaining Center’s social media platforms Facebook, Instagram up to date, including information related to events and community partners meeting. Write, develop, and strategize online content and scheduling. Will also, create and implement social media marketing adds to enhance Center’s image.
NOVA SCRIPT CENTRAL
NOVA Script Central provides quality integrated pharmaceutical care and medication access to the low-income uninsured patients. This position will focus on providing application process and follow up for individuals needing medicine for any medical condition.
SPECIALTY REFERRAL
Facilitate the coordination of patient care from their primary care provider to an outside specialist. Works with a group of specialists in the community that will see all patients including insured and un-insured. Within a community health center setting, the patient population varies greatly. It is important that the Coordinator is always able to work in a culturally competent manner. This person collaborates with the Physicians, Nurse Practitioners, and Medical Assistants to complete his/her work.
MEDICAL RECORDS
Coordinator must know and apply the policies and procedures established by the Center to ensure proper dissemination, release, scanning, and documenting of all medical records, and insurance verification tasks including the collection of any payments due. This person is the link between the Center and those inquiring of medical records.
Responsible for all incoming and outgoing medical records requests and inquiries including, but not limited to: Subpoenas, incoming ER discharge medical records or discharge summaries, medical records from patients transitioning care, and chart audits requests as applicable. Close all medical records encounters by the end of each month. Maintain a HIPAA protected environment, track, and provide as requested a log recording incoming subpoenas, payments, and outgoing medical records.

Company Description
GPW Health Center is a non-profit, 501c3,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C) providing affordable access to primary, dental, behavioral, OB-GYN, laboratory, and pharmacy services for the whole family under one roof (at three locations). The organization has Centers in Woodbridge, Manassas and Dumfries Virginia. The Centers are located in Eastern Prince William County at the confluence of the Occoquan and Potomac Rivers, 25 miles south of the National Capital.
